Output 2998633e7574cc80594992efd96dc8dc1cc3e53e8f3d46ce5edb8272f617dfe3:1

value
577331
script pubkey
OP_0 OP_PUSHBYTES_20 2f458faa7d338ea8be2fb06ab305741bceafcc7a
address
ltc1q9azcl2naxw823030kp4txpt5r082lnr6qzzhzr
transaction
2998633e7574cc80594992efd96dc8dc1cc3e53e8f3d46ce5edb8272f617dfe3
spent
true